North Augusta had to skate by with only a one-goal margin when they last took the pitch, which might have inspired the three-goal drubbing they dealt Brookland-Cayce on Saturday. The Yellow Jackets' defense stepped up to hand the Bearcats a 3-0 shutout. North Augusta might be getting used to big wins seeing as the team has won six games by three goals or more this season.
They hit Brookland-Cayce with a three-pronged attack, as the team got scores from Blake Fuss, Danny Rodriguez, and Gavin Rodriguez.

The victory (which was North Augusta's sixth in a row) raised their record to 11-4-1. Those wins came thanks in part to their offensive performance across that stretch, as they scored 17 goals over those six contests. As for Brookland-Cayce, their loss dropped their record down to 10-8.
Coming up, North Augusta will face off against South Aiken at 7:00 p.m. on Monday. North Augusta's defense better be ready for this one: South Aiken have averaged an impressive 3.3 goals per game this season. As for Brookland-Cayce, they will square off against Gray Collegiate Academy at 7:30 p.m. on Tuesday. Brookland-Cayce will need to watch out since Gray Collegiate Academy have now posted at least four goals in their last three matches.
